Wiring?

I rebuilt my engine and stuff put it back together and when I turn on my headlights my gauges or any of my interior lights dont come on. All my fuses are good so what is the problem?

Are all the exterior lights, other than the headlights, out? If so, there are 2 places to check. 1st the fuse under the dash (10A I think). 2nd, the combo switch. The section that controls all the interior and exterior lights is a little box on the back side of the combo swith. Open it up, clean the contact and put it back together.

When my lights went out I could not believe how gunked up this switch was.
